What is a Turning Gland?
A turning gland (also known as a swivel joint or rotary joint) is a specialized pipeline component that allows ±30-45° rotation between connected pipe sections while maintaining a pressure-tight seal for slurry transport.
These components are essential in hopper dredger operations where suction pipes must rotate as the vessel moves during dredging. Without a turning gland, the relative motion between vessel and suction pipe would cause pipe damage or seal failure.

How Do Turning Glands Work?
A turning gland consists of two main parts: a stationary outer housing and a rotating inner section. These parts are connected through precision bearings that support the rotational loads while allowing smooth turning.
Multiple seal rings between the rotating and stationary parts prevent slurry leakage. The seals are designed to maintain contact under rotation and accommodate the wear from abrasive materials.
